Message type: E = Error
Message class: BRF - Messages for Business Rule Framework
Message number: 271
Message text: The short text does not have any first message variable
In the <ZK>Details</> section, you made an entry for the action in the
<ZK>Expression &1</> field or in the <ZK>Message Variable &1</> field.
However, no variable &V1& has been defined in the message short text.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
Delete the entry in the <ZK>Expression &1</> field or in the <ZK>Message
Variable &1</> field.
